I’ve been reading so much lately, just not much I haven’t read before.   I always love to visit old friends.   But a couple weeks ago I was ready to move on to something new.   That’s when I found Rebirth .    This is not one of those books I’m going to gush about (if it were I’d have read the whole series by now), but it was definitely a page-turner.   I really enjoyed the characters.   The plot was ok, not terribly original, but enough to keep me interested.   It was Jackie’s feisty nature and Garrett’s unpredictability that I really liked.   I also loved the comradery in the interactions between Jackie and her team of Shifters.   As far as the story goes… obviously about Shifters (duh… it’s in the title) but also Vampires, Fae, and Witches (though none of the witches are main characters there is one who does some serious damage).   I found the interaction of creatures in this story interesting simply because it w...

Every book has to have a setting, characters, and plot... Sorry, but having a daughter in 7th grade doing book reports has to rub off on me a little... So let's start there.  Setting: New York.   Characters: Nephilium, Angels, vampires, werewolves, warlocks, and even the Fairy people (with a few "mundanes" thrown in here and there).  Plot: Shadowhunters/Nephium hunt demons and keep the peace between “Downworlders”, like vampires and werewolves, with lots and lots of battles thrown in (obviously I'm WAY oversimplifying, but you get the idea).
